I find it disturbing that the author of this letter chooses to ignore the plethora of salient, recent research conducted by well-known educators and specialists regarding the benefits of full day kindergarten, and instead chooses to rely on the dissertation of a graduate student for his claims. In addition, the dissertation actually discusses implementing developmentally appropriate practices in the kindergarten classroom (i.e. the need for appropriate social and developmental activities) rather than simply picking whether full-day or half-day is the better choice. With the implementation of the Common Core (which is a state-wide mandate, not Barrington specific), how will we implement the social and developmental activities/curriculum that the author of this dissertation speaks so highly of in a 3 hour day?
